#5ca925 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5ca925 is composed of 36.1% red, 66.3%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 95 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 40.4%. #5ca925 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ff4a with #005300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#5ca925

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040802 is the darkest color, while #fafd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5ca925

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676a64 is the less saturated color, while #57c905 is the most saturated one.
